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_024069.4(KXD1):​c.302-57C>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.545 in 1,304,212 control chromosomes in the GnomAD database, including 199,405 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

KXD1 (HGNC:28420): (KxDL motif containing 1) Involved in lysosome localization. Part of BORC complex. [provided by Alliance of Genome Resources, Apr 2022]
UBA52 (HGNC:12458): (ubiquitin A-52 residue ribosomal protein fusion product 1) Ubiquitin is a highly conserved nuclear and cytoplasmic protein that has a major role in targeting cellular proteins for degradation by the 26S proteosome. It is also involved in the maintenance of chromatin structure, the regulation of gene expression, and the stress response. Ubiquitin is synthesized as a precursor protein consisting of either polyubiquitin chains or a single ubiquitin moiety fused to an unrelated protein. This gene encodes a fusion protein consisting of ubiquitin at the N terminus and ribosomal protein L40 at the C terminus, a C-terminal extension protein (CEP). Multiple processed pseudogenes derived from this gene are present in the genome. [provided by RefSeq, Jul 2008]
